visual stu..重点不是用utf8,而是编码统一。vs调试终端默认应该是gb2312编码,也就是代码页936,这时把源文件改成utf8当然会乱码了,所以用SetConsoleOutputCP(65001)将终端也改成
括号 分号 用的中文的,必须用英文的
题主的情况可能是因为 Visual Studio Code 终端的字符编码不支持中文字符的表示。需要将 Visual Studio Code 编码格式设置为 UTF-8 或者在代码中使用相应的编码转换函数解决。设置 Visual Studio Code 编码格式的步骤如下:打开 Visual Studio Code 点击文件菜单,选择首选项 点击文件编码,选择需要的编码格...
五年了,题主找到解决办法了吗
在Visual Studio 中使用 printf 函数报错的原因可能有以下几种: 缺少头文件:如果你没有包含<stdio.h>头文件,那么编译器将无法识别 printf 函数。请确保在使用 printf 函数之前包含正确的头文件。 函数命名冲突:有时候,项目中可能存在与 printf 函数同名的其他函数或变量,这会导致编译器无法确定具体调用哪个函数。解决...
在Visual Studio中使用printf时不显示文本可能是由于以下几个原因导致的: 1. 代码错误:请确保你的代码中正确地使用了printf函数,并且传入了正确的参数。例如,确保你在print...
Kiko 正式会员 5 以前的printf有bug,直接换成printf_s 登录百度帐号 扫二维码下载贴吧客户端 下载贴吧APP看高清直播、视频! 贴吧页面意见反馈 违规贴吧举报反馈通道 贴吧违规信息处理公示2回复贴,共1页 <<返回visualstudio吧 分享到: ©2022 Baidu贴吧协议|隐私政策|吧主制度|意见反馈|网络谣言警示...
1、不用scanf()而改用scanf_s()2、在程序前面加#pragmawarning(disable:4996)3、无需加代码,只需在新建项目时取消勾选“SDL检查”即可。
QT版本: 5.12.6 Visual Studio IDE 版本: 2017 二、设置子系统为控制台 三、输出中文乱码解决...
⊙﹏⊙b汗,都没有包含头文件,在最前面加上#include<stdio.h>,printf是C语言函数库中已经定义好了函数,要用它,就需要包含相应的头文件